Abrah Bakery and Daily Bistro, Chicago

Abrah Bakery and Daily Bistro is quiet confidence made edible, a place where the day unfolds gently.

It doesn't announce itself with spectacle or volume. Instead, it earns your trust through restraint, warmth, and a rhythm that feels grounded in daily life. Walk inside and you're met with soft light, clean lines, and the subtle perfume of baked dough, coffee, and olive oil. This is not a bakery chasing novelty for the sake of Instagram. It's a space designed for return visits, for mornings that begin without urgency and afternoons that benefit from a pause. The counter displays feel curated. Pastries look intentional, not overworked. Savory options sit comfortably beside sweets, signaling that this is a place equally fluent in breakfast, lunch, and the space in between. Abrah doesn't rush you. It invites you to settle, to notice texture and balance, to let food play its quiet role in shaping the day.

Behind Abrah's understated presence is a philosophy rooted in discipline and consistency.

This is a bakery that values repeat excellence over surprise. Doughs are handled with care, fermented patiently, and baked to achieve structure without toughness. The pastries aren't aggressively sweet, allowing butter, grain, and subtle fillings to lead. Savory items follow the same logic. Sandwiches and bistro plates focus on clean layering, thoughtful seasoning, and ingredients that speak for themselves. There's an intentional European sensibility at play, not as an aesthetic costume, but as a functional approach to daily eating. Portions are satisfying. Flavors are calibrated to leave you energized, not weighed down. Even the coffee program reflects this restraint. Drinks are balanced and consistent, designed to complement the food. What many guests don't immediately notice is how seamlessly Abrah handles different use cases. It works just as well for a solo morning coffee as it does for a casual meeting or a low-key lunch. That versatility doesn't happen by accident. It's the result of a menu and space designed around real habits, not imagined ones.
